Explore the World of Career Opportunities in Python
Python, the programming language known for its simplicity and versatility, has become a cornerstone in the tech industry. Designed with readability and programmer comfort in mind, Python has become a go-to tool for various industries. If you’re considering a career change or entering the tech world, mastering Python can unlock a treasure trove of exciting career opportunities.
Python in action
What Industries Hire Python Developers?
The demand for Python developers spans a vast array of industries. From software development to finance, healthcare, data science, education, and more, Python is the language of choice for many companies.
Software Development
Python is the backbone of many software projects, from web applications to enterprise software. Companies like Google, Dropbox, and Spotify leverage Python for various product functionalities. Python in software development
Finance
Investment banks, hedge funds, and financial institutions heavily rely on Python for quantitative analysis, risk modeling, and algorithmic trading. JPMorgan Chase, Goldman Sachs, and Bank of America are just a few examples of financial giants that utilize Python. Python in finance
Healthcare
The healthcare industry rapidly adopts Python for tasks like medical imaging analysis, drug discovery simulations, and electronic health record (EHR) system development. Leading healthcare institutions like the Mayo Clinic and Cleveland Clinic are incorporating Python into their workflows. Python in healthcare
Data Science
Python reigns supreme in data science. Data scientists use Python libraries like pandas, NumPy, and Scikit-learn to collect, clean, analyze, and visualize data to extract valuable insights. Companies like Netflix, Uber, and Airbnb leverage data science powered by Python to personalize user experiences and optimize their operations. Python in data science
Education
Python’s beginner-friendly nature makes it an excellent choice for teaching programming concepts. Educational institutions and online platforms like Coursera and edX utilize Python in their programming courses. Python in education
Career Opportunities in Python
With Python’s versatility, numerous career opportunities cater to specific interests and skill sets. Let’s delve into some of the most sought-after Python-centric professions:
Python Developer
This is the most common role for Python programmers. Responsibilities include writing, testing, and debugging code for various projects, including web applications, data analysis tools, and scientific simulations. Developers should possess strong problem-solving skills, an understanding of software development principles, and proficiency in core Python concepts and libraries like Django or Flask. Python developer
Data Analyst
Python plays a crucial role in data analysis. Data analysts leverage Python libraries like Pandas and NumPy to collect, clean, manipulate, and analyze data to extract valuable insights. In addition to Python skills, data analysts should have strong analytical thinking, communication skills, and a basic understanding of statistics and machine learning. Data analyst
Systems Engineer
Python’s scripting capabilities make it a favorite among systems engineers. They automate tasks, manage infrastructure, and create custom tools to enhance system efficiency using Python. Systems engineer
Machine Learning Engineer
Machine learning (ML) is a rapidly evolving field, and Python is its foundation. Machine learning engineers utilize Python libraries like TensorFlow and PyTorch to build and deploy intelligent systems. Machine learning engineer
Full-Stack Developer
A full-stack developer possesses expertise in both front-end and back-end development. While Python excels in back-end development, frameworks like Django allow full-stack development using Python for both sides. Full-stack developer
DevOps Engineer
DevOps engineers bridge the gap between development and operations. Python’s automation prowess makes it a valuable tool for DevOps engineers to streamline workflows, deploy applications, and manage infrastructure. DevOps engineer
Cybersecurity Specialist
Python’s versatility extends to cybersecurity. Security professionals leverage Python for vulnerability analysis, penetration testing, and security automation. Cybersecurity specialist
Scientific Computing
Python’s scientific libraries, like SciPy and Matplotlib, make it a go-to language for scientific computing. Scientific researchers and analysts use Python for data modeling, simulations, and visualization. Scientific computing
Conclusion
The world of technology is brimming with possibilities, and Python equips you with a powerful tool to navigate this ever-evolving landscape. Its versatility, vast ecosystem, and supportive community make Python an exceptional choice for those seeking a rewarding career.
Python career